For anyone that wants a more automated solution, you can use this nushell script. You can save it as runner.nu
in the root of the ziglings directory, and then run it like so: nu runner.nu 5 10
. This will run exercises 5 through 10.
# Change to the path of your dev zig executable
let zig_path = "~/Downloads/zig-dev/zig"
def main [start: int, end: int] {
print $"Running ziglings exercises from ($start) to ($end)"
let rng = $start..$end;
for i in $rng {
^$zig_path build $"-Dn=($i)"
}
}
